Etihad says Jet deal needs revising

  • United Arab Emirates: Monday, February 18 - 2013 at 04:11

The chairman of Etihad Airways, Sheikh Hamed bin Zayed al-Nahayan, has said the Abu Dhabi-based airline needs to revise its deal to buy a stake in India's Jet Airways and said it is too soon to say when a final agreement will be struck, Reuters has reported. The terms of the possible deal have not been disclosed, but a government source said earlier this month Etihad was in talks to pick up a 24% stake in Jet for up to $330m. When asked if a Jet deal would be signed by March or April, Sheikh Hamed said: "I don't know....we need to revise it."
